The Process of Translating Lease Agreements: Steps and Best Practices
When navigating the complexities of commercial or residential lease agreements in a multilingual context, leveraging specialized lease agreement translation services in the UK is paramount. The process of translating these documents involves several meticulous steps to ensure accuracy and legal compliance. Firstly, selecting a reputable service provider with expertise in real estate and legal terminology is essential. These professionals are adept at conveying the nuances of lease terms across languages, which is critical for maintaining the integrity of the original agreement.
The translation process commences with a thorough review of the source document to understand its content and context. This step is followed by the actual translation, where each clause and condition is accurately rendered into the target language, maintaining the original meaning and intent. Subsequently, the translated lease agreement undergoes a comparison against the original to verify consistency and accuracy. This comparative analysis is crucial for identifying any discrepancies or mistranslations that could lead to misunderstandings or legal complications. Once verified, the translation is proofread to ensure there are no grammatical or typographical errors. Finally, the translated lease agreement should be reviewed by a legal professional who is proficient in both languages to confirm its validity and enforceability in the jurisdiction it pertains to. By adhering to these steps and best practices, lease agreement translation services UK can provide clients with translations that are legally sound and culturally appropriate, facilitating clear, informed agreements between parties speaking different languages.

Selecting a Reliable Translation Service Provider for Your Commercial or Residential Lease in the UK
When engaging in commercial or residential leasing transactions within the UK, it is imperative to ensure clarity and precision in all legal documents, especially when they are required in a language other than English. A lease agreement translation service that offers accuracy and reliability is a cornerstone for successful international business operations. The UK’s diverse population and global business connections mean that lease agreements must often be translated into various languages. Here, the expertise of professional translation services becomes critical; they specialise in legal translations, ensuring that every clause and condition is faithfully rendered into the target language without any loss of meaning or legal standing.
Choosing a trustworthy translation service provider for your lease agreement in the UK goes beyond merely finding someone who speaks the required languages. It entails selecting a provider with native-speaking experts, a thorough understanding of legal terminology specific to leasing agreements, and a track record of working within the UK’s legal framework. The translator should ideally be accredited by relevant professional bodies, such as the Institute of Translation and Interpreting (ITI) or the Chartered Institute of Linguists (CIOL), to guarantee the quality and legality of the translated document. This due diligence ensures that your lease agreement translation services UK meets the highest standards and facilitates a clear, fair, and legally binding agreement for all parties involved.
